div#pub{z-index:10000; position: absolute; height:100%; width:100%; color:#fff; background-color:#000;  -moz-opacity:0.95;opacity: 0.95; filter:alpha(opacity=95); font-family: Arial, sans-serif;}

div#pub .info {margin:2em auto; padding:0; text-align:center}
div#pub img { border:none; padding:1em; margin:0;}

div#pub .info h2{font-size:2em; margin:0 5em;}
div#pub .info h5 {font-size:1.2em; margin:1em; }
div#pub .info p{ text-transform:uppercase; font-size:1em; color:#ccc; }
div#pub .info ol{ font-size:1em; margin:0 10em; padding:.5em 0; font-size:1.2em; list-item:display; list-style-type:decimal; list-style-position:inside;}
div#pub .info ol li{text-transform:none; padding:.5em 0; margin:0;}

div#pub .info .button{text-align:center; margin-top:5em; padding:0;}
div#pub .info .button img{margin-right:.5em; padding:0;vertical-align:middle; }
div#pub .info .button a{cursor:pointer;}

div#pub .info imagePub{ margin:1em; padding:1em;}